Understanding Licensed Representatives

Licensed agents are crucial components in the business landscape, acting as the appointed point of communication for legal documents and state notifications. Every commercial entity, be it an limited liability company or a corporation, is obligated to have a certified agent to comply with local regulations. This necessity ensures that there is a reliable method for sending crucial legal documents, such as subpoenas or yearly reports, directly to the company.

A designated representative can be an individual or a corporate agent that offers solutions for handling legal documents on behalf of the company. They help maintain adherence with local requirements by overseeing documents that are crucial for corporate functioning, such as service of process notifications and regulatory alerts. This role is particularly important for businesses that operate in various jurisdictions or have a large online presence, as having a designated representative allows for efficient communication and minimized chances of overlooked timelines.

Regulatory Obligations and Compliance

Statutory agents play a critical role in ensuring that businesses comply with legal requirements and ensure compliance with state regulations. registered agent Wyoming has defined statutory agent requirements, which oblige that businesses appoint a registered agent to handle important legal documents, such as service of process and annual compliance filings. This ensures that a dependable point of contact exists for legal notifications, avoiding potential issues related to overdue filings or neglected documents.

The responsibilities of registered agents also include maintaining a registered office, which must be open during regular business hours. This physical presence is vital for receiving legal documents and other official correspondence. Businesses must comply with these regulations to avoid fines or liquidation, making the selection of a qualified and reliable registered agent essential for addressing state compliance matters effectively.

Benefits of Using a Registered Agent

Using a official agent can provide major benefits for companies. One of the primary benefits is guaranteeing adherence with local regulations. A registered agent keeps track of important timelines and requirements, which helps companies avoid penalties and maintain compliance. This is particularly vital for LLCs and corporations that must comply with specific statutory obligations, such as filing annual reports and maintaining a official office.

Another important benefit is the safeguarding of privacy. A designated agent acts as the designated point of communication for legal documents and service of process, meaning that personal addresses of entrepreneurs can be kept secure. This separation protects the owner's data from public scrutiny and allows them to handle legal matters without being disrupted at their work or home address.

Frequently Asked Questions about Registered Agent Services

Numerous business owners wonder regarding what a registered agent is responsible for. A registered agent is a chosen person or firm designated with accepting crucial legal and tax documents on behalf of a corporation. This includes notices of service of process, such as legal actions and subpoenas. Maintaining a trustworthy registered agent ensures that a company is compliant with regulatory requirements and can react in a timely manner to any obligations.

Another frequent inquiry pertains to the pricing of registered agent services. The fees can change widely depending on the vendor and the specific offerings. Some companies offer low-cost registered agent options, while others may ask for premium prices for extra services such as law compliance notifications or mail forwarding. It is crucial for business owners to compare registered agent service fees and find a service that fits their financial plan and needs.

Finally, numerous entrepreneurs want to know how to change their registered agent. The process typically requires completing a registered agent change form and submitting it to the designated state agency. It is also vital to inform the old registered agent of the change.
